Jonathan Pollard, Cold War Spy Who Spent 30 Years In U.S. Prison, Arrives In Israel

Jonathan Pollard, Cold War Spy Who Spent 30 Years In U.S. Prison, Arrives In Israel

NPR

Published

The former U.S. Navy analyst who passed secrets to Israel, has arrived in Israel a month after the U.S. Justice Department allowed his parole to expire.

Full Article